About The Position

Progressive and growing master distributor of industrial fasteners seeks a results-driven administrator who has strong accuracy, attention to detail, communication skills, and the ability to multi-task. This is a dynamic, hands-on position that will support our continued successful relationships with customers from across the world. You will be trained by a capable group of peers who are invested in your success, and in the process, learn about financial accounting, risk assessment, and credit management. The training program contemplates and welcomes an entry-level professional to someone with established career experience in the field.

Responsibilities

  • Ensure successful accounts receivable transactions by recording customer payments, reviewing aging, and communicating with customers.
  • Review appropriate customer credit limit and terms based off credit reporting and references.
  • Send invoices and statements to customers.
  • Additional routine supporting duties to ensure successful company administration.
